Climeon collaborates with New Zealand-based geothermal minerals firm Geo40 to capture valuable minerals and increase the geothermal electricity production. The partnership strengthens both companies’ geothermal offerings, produces sustainably sourced minerals and opens up a new area within geothermal power production for Climeon, waste heat recovery at existing power plants.       Climeon…
